Description

The overall goal of the study is to assess the efficacy of using cue exposure delivered via a smartphone application as an adjunct to Tobacco Quitline treatment to improve smoking abstinence.

Official Title

Augmented Reality as an Adjunct to Quitline Counseling for Smoking Cessation

Inclusion CriteriaExclusion Criteria
  1. * \>18 years of age
  2. * Daily smokers that have quit smoking within the past 3 months (Aim 1) or currently smoking ≥ 3 cigarettes per day for the past year (Aim 2)
  3. * Functioning telephone number
  4. * Owns a smart phone capable of supporting AR and willing to download the app
  5. * Can speak, read and write in English
  1. * Has another household member already enrolled in the study
